Originally released in 2001. Mission: Improbable is a comedy film. directed by Joel Gallen. At just 7 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.

Starring Ben Stiller, Tom Cruise, and John Woo

Synopsis

A behind the scenes look at the stunt work of "Mission: Impossible 2", told through one stunt man who looks like a certain superstar, who's got his looks, but certainly not his smarts.
